Chemical Brothers – The Salmon Dance Video

Watch the really weird video for the Chemical Brothers’ latest single ‘The Salmon Dance’. The single is from their latest album ‘We are the night’. The trippy music and visuals have left my poor head spinning. By the way, the big fish singing in a bass voice is a Piranha.